Our stories sound similar. I led a small corp and our whole play was to declare war on high-sec mining corporations (a formal war deceleration allowed one to avoid the wrath of the "CONCORD" police force). We'd then gank them until they'd pay us a ransom to end the war. Eventually, some of our former targets started paying us to target other mining groups that they were competing with! So that begs an interesting question. EVE Online has one of the most nakedly Machiavellian power structure social dynamics I can think of in any multiplayer game. The combination of hypercapitalist core rules mechanics and hands off approach from moderators makes it a game where power is power. If the people outrage it his behavior are a minority, why is he leaving? They must be a minority holding a big enough stick…

It is an interesting question to which I do not have a good answer. I personally expected him to take a couple months off to "reflect", ban the troublemakers, and come back refreshed.

To quote: > the_mittani: and just like last time, i will simply put heads on spikes over and over again until order is restored, with the occasional oops sorry about that one overly enthusiastic apology thrown in

I believe the real issue was his name being dragged through the mud on Reddit and SomethingAwful etc. I think his monetisation was also being attacked - sponsors of shows and so on simply do not like being associated with this sort of stuff. I still simply do not know what was going through his head. But stepping down for "the greater good" and playing the victim may simply be a tactic to let things die down
